The season features the West Coast Premiere of Michael Kramer’s Divine Rivalry and the San Diego Premiere of Yasmina Reza’s God of Carnage

Adrian Noble returns as Artistic Director of the Globe’s
Summer Shakespeare Festival

Noble will direct As You Like It and the Jerome Lawrence and
Robert E. Lee classic, Inherit the Wind

Royal Court Theatre director Lindsay Posner will helm Richard III
